[0030] Embodiment 1 The preparation of peach borer artificial feed of the present invention
[0031] Prepare as follows:
[0032](1) Weigh corn flour, corn leaf flour, soybean flour, wheat bran and yeast powder according to the ratio shown in Table 1 and put them into a sterilization bag after stirring evenly. As component A, put component A under high pressure Sterilize at 120°C for 30 minutes in a sterilizer;
[0033] (2) Dissolve the agar in sterile water according to the ratio shown in Table 1, boil it in a pot until it becomes viscous, then add component A, stir evenly, use it as component B, and cool it to 60-70°C for later use;

[0054] Embodiment 3 large-scale rearing test of peach borer of the present invention
[0055] (1) The preparation of peach moth artificial feed, prepare following peach borer artificial feed 1000mL according to the method described in embodiment 1: its composition and its weight are: corn flour 30g, corn leaf powder 40g, soybean meal 20g, 40g of wheat bran, 20g of yeast powder, 15g of agar, 12g of sucrose, 1g of vitamin C, 0.6g of complex vitamin B, 7.4g of corn oil, 4g of potassium sorbate, and the rest of sterile water.
